The Page Librorum
Over the years we have been asked many times to recommend certain reading materials pertaining to Philosophy, Theology, Roman History, Italian History, Renaissance Art, etc. In more than one way, all these subjects overlap and complement one another, so each book can give some insight to the next, and it makes for a good reading program for your own interests.
